This bot acts as a 24/7 personal assistant and accountant. It eliminates manual data entry and provides total financial clarity by doing the following autonomously:
- Never Miss a Shift: Automatically extracts the latest schedule from the company portal and syncs it directly to Google Calendar.
- Financial Forecasting: Calculates exact gross payroll estimates before the month ends, accounting for base rates, night hours, holiday multipliers, and transport bonuses.
- Data Preservation: Maintains a historical record in Google Sheets, ensuring that past shifts and manually inputted overtime are never overwritten.
This project is built with scalability, security, and zero-maintenance in mind. It runs entirely in the cloud without the need for a dedicated server.
- Core Language:
Python 3.11 - Headless Automation (Scraping):
Playwrightis used to navigate the corporate portal, handle secure logins, and extract HTML table data dynamically. - Cloud Infrastructure:
Google Cloud Platform (GCP). Integrates natively via OAuth 2.0 with:- Google Calendar API: For real-time schedule injection and event color-coding.
- Google Sheets API: For dynamic matrix reconstruction and payroll calculations.
- Google Drive API: For automated folder and file lifecycle management.
- CI/CD & Serverless Execution: Deployed on
GitHub Actions. A Cron Job triggers the pipeline every hour, creating a truly autonomous, "set-it-and-forget-it" architecture. - Security: Strict separation of concerns. Passwords and API tokens are completely decoupled from the codebase, stored safely via GitHub Secrets and injected at runtime as environment variables.
